Your dentist might advise a root canal procedure if your tooth is severely decayed or infected in order to restore the interior of the tooth. Bacteria can grow rapidly once they enter the pulp chamber. Antibiotics cannot eradicate an infection in the tooth on their own; instead, an abscess may develop in the root, which will ultimately lead to the tooth's demise. Preserving your tooth is the aim of a root canal procedure. Teeth loss can lead to other issues with the jaw, face, and mouth. Other, more involved procedures exist to replace lost teeth, but we will always attempt to preserve the natural tooth first. The tooth's diseased pulp is typically the source of the agony that patients frequently associate with root canal therapy. This results in severe toothache, gum edema or discomfort, and sensitivity to heat or cold. Your tooth may occasionally feel loose as well. Pain relief comes from getting rid of the infection.
